Antares AMM-1 Mic Modeler
 
I've seen this item on Antares' web site at their 'blowout' price ($299.00 USD). What do you think of this hardware? Is the plugin better? Is it one of those 'have to have' items? Convince me to buy or not to buy...

Re: Antares AMM-1 Mic Modeler
 
I don't think there'd be any harm in having one to toy with. I'd try and treat it as an effect rather than something that can make a mic sound like another mic.
You aren't going to get an C12 or a U47 from that piece of gear. Personally I'd set the money aside and save more to get real mics.

Another note, the mic modeler plugin is mac only. If you are a PC user.. get the hardware version.
